oracle用户表的基表,oracle数据库用户和表空间的关系

oracle中的数据结构是那样的!数据结构在计算机中的表示(映像)称为数据的物理(存储)结构 。它包括数据元素的表示和关系的表示 。物理结构,即Oracle数据库使用的操作系统文件结构 。
Extent区:多个区组成一个段,区是Oracle最小的分配单元,区与区不一定是连续的,区可以分布在不同的数据文件上 。
物理结构 , 也就是由Oracle数据库所使用的操作系统的文件结构 。
游标可以看做是一种与SELECT语句相关联的数据结构,通过该数据结构可以在应用程序中对SELECT语句的结果集进行操作 。使用游标可以提高应用程序的性能,因为它可以减少与数据库的交互次数,从而降低了系统的开销 。
Oracle中关于通过联结视图修改基表的问题视图不占用表空间,仅仅是一种逻辑上的映射 。除了个别基于单表的视图,其他的都是只读的,不能修改 。有些基于单表的视图,如果包含了主键 , 基本都是可以修改的 。其他的不中 。
删除其中一表数据后,视图不自动更新 。oracle全称Oracle Database,是甲骨文公司的一款关系数据库管理系统 。它是在数据库领域一直处于领先地位的产品 。系统可移植性好、使用方便、功能强,适用于各类大、中、小、微机环境 。
简单说视图是表的另一种访问结构,视图中没有实体,只是个窗口、框架 。对视图的修改等于修改与视图对应的表 。因此,对视图的修改要满足相应基表的完整性约束 。至于如何修改从视图中查出来的数据 , 要先确定使用的工具 。
不管是update还是merge每次都是只能修改一站表,还没听说一次修改两张表的 。
可以在视图上增删改 , 基表是会变化的,但是复杂视图不会让你增删改的。
oracle中以dba_、user_、v$_、all_开头视图之间的区别 。1、Oracle数据库里常用的数据字典视图,一般分为这三种 。(简单来说user_自己的 , all_可以被自己看到的,dba_全数据库所有的)其中,user_打头的数据字典视图指的是 当前用户下 的内容 。
2、name From user_objects Where object_type=VIEW; --查看所有视图 Select object_name From user_objects Where object_type=TABLE; --查看所有表另外,可以用plsql等工具来查看:tables就是表 , view就是视图 。
3、tables中,这些表数量很多 , 引用起来也比较麻烦,所以Oracle提供了两种主要方式来访问这些metadata:动态性能视图 数据字典视图 动态性能视图的名字一般以v$开头,而数据字典视图一般以DBA_、USER_、ALL_开头 。
4、oracle启动时,在内存建立动态表 , 这部分表只能由DBA访问,以X$开头 。
【oracle用户表的基表,oracle数据库用户和表空间的关系】5、Oracle针对这些对象的范围 , 分别把视图命名为DBA_XXXX,ALL_XXXX和USER_XXXX 。数据字典视图分2类:静态数据字典(静态性能视图) 和 动态数据字典(动态性能视图) 。
6、数据字典中有四种类型的条目:数据流,数据存储 , 数据项和加工 。
oracle对表的基本操作1、首先复制一张表成3张复制表,分别对3张复制表进行drop、delete、truncate语句的操作,如图 。语句运行结果 , 如图只要delete有影响条数其他没有 。然后再来看表会发现执行drop表被删除了,如图 。
2、可以是用中文或英文作为表名和列名 。表名最大长度为30个字符 。在同一个用户下,表不能重名,但不同用户表的名称可以相重 。另外,表的名称不能使用Oracle的保留字 。在一张表中最多可以包含2000列 。
3、在oracle中,sum一般用于统计某列的和,count用于统计行数 。
4、数据分析师要学会Exce掌握SQLServer或者Oracle的SQL语句、掌握可视化工具 。首先是Exce1 , 貌似这个很简单,其实未必 。
5、因此,在审计功能打开后,使用这个下列命令审计某表的插入操作 。audit insert on table_name by access;执行成功后,此表上每一次插入操作都会被记录在sys.aud$ 表中 。
oracle连接时的什么是外表什么是基表SELECT [DISTINCT] * | 字段 [别名] [,字段 [别名] ,…] FROM 表名称 [别名], [表名称 [别名] , …] [WHERE 条件(S)] [ORDER BY 排序字段 [ASC|DESC] [ , 排序字段 [ASC|DESC] ,…]] 。
视图(view)是Oracle中的一种由SQL语句构造的数据结构 。SQL语句存储在数据库中,在查询中使用一个视图时,所存储的查询将得以执行,并向用户返回基表(base table)中的数据 。
视图是由来自数据库中的一个或多个表或多个表的字段所组成的一个虚拟的表 。实际上它自身不存储任何数据,存储在数据库中的有关视图的唯一信息几句是它的结构 。
物理结构Oracle物理结构由控制文件、数据文件、重做日志文件、参数文件、归档文件、口令文件组成一个数据库中的数据存储在磁盘上物理文件,被使用时,调入内存 。
Oracle可以连接远程的多个数据库,当由于网络问题,有些事物处于悬而未决的状态 。RECO进程试图建立与远程服务器的通信,当故障消除后 , RECO进程自动解决所有悬而未决的会话 。
oracle基表是什么意思基表 数据库中永久存储的表 。基表由视图、游标、SQL 语句和存储过程引用 。基表是基础表,用于实际存储特定数据库的元数据 。在此方面,master 数据库有些特别,因为它包含一些在其他任何数据库中都找不到的表 。
视图(view)是Oracle中的一种由SQL语句构造的数据结构 。SQL语句存储在数据库中 , 在查询中使用一个视图时,所存储的查询将得以执行,并向用户返回基表(base table)中的数据 。
按照我的理解 , 基表是广义的概念,一般用来指存放用户数据的表,系统表一般用来存放数据字典和内部结构、数据统计等信息,可以说系统表是基表的一种特殊形式 。
实际上它自身不存储任何数据,存储在数据库中的有关视图的唯一信息几句是它的结构 。基表和视图的关联关系就是视图是以基表为基础的select语句构建出来的 。
视图(View)创建使用,视图(View)实际上是一张或者多张表上的预定义查询,这些表称为基表 。从视图中查询信息与从表中查询信息的方法完全相同 。只需要简单的SELECT?FROM即可 。
关于oracle用户表的基表和oracle数据库用户和表空间的关系的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。

    推荐阅读